A celebration of rural tradition in the Pinerolo area

The Tractor Rally and Country Lunch of the Friends of San Michele is one of the most cherished spring events in Bricherasio, a town in the Pinerolo area of the province of Turin, in the heart of Piedmont. Organized by the Friends of San Michele group in collaboration with the Pro Loco, the event takes place in the San Michele district and combines a passion for agricultural mechanics with the conviviality of a country feast.

The tractor parade

The heart of the day is the parade that winds through the town streets: dozens of tractors gather and proceed in a procession to the Pro Loco headquarters in Piazza Don Vittorio Morero. The parade showcases vehicles from every era, from glorious 1930s historical tractors to powerful contemporary models. In recent editions, the rally has exceeded 130 tractors, a record result for an event that has grown year after year from an initial forty vehicles.

Awards and categories

During the rally, awards are presented in numerous categories, celebrating the spirit of the local farming community:

  • The youngest and oldest tractor drivers, with participants ranging from 19 to 92 years old;
  • The oldest and most recently registered tractor;
  • The most powerful vehicle and the largest family group;
  • The participant who traveled from the furthest distance.

The country lunch

After the parade, the festivities continue with the country lunch prepared by the Pro Loco, the true highlight of the event. The menu offers the authentic flavors of Piedmontese cuisine: from appetizers like smoked beef with arugula and cherry tomatoes to vegetable flan with cheese fondue, sausage ragรน tagliolini, and mixed grilled meat with side dishes, dessert, coffee, and house wines. The lunch takes place regardless of weather conditions and has attracted over three hundred guests for years.

A tradition that unites the community

More than just a gathering of agricultural machinery, the event is an identity-defining festival that celebrates the rural roots of Bricherasio and the entire Pinerolo area. The participation of entire families, with multiple generations driving their own tractors, tells the story of the deep bond between the community and the land. Today, the Friends of San Michele Rally is an unmissable appointment in the spring calendar of the province of Turin.

San Michele Tractor Rally โ€” edition 2026

The 15th Friends of San Michele Tractor Rally took place on Sunday, May 3, 2026, in Bricherasio, setting a participation record with over 130 tractors. The parade arrived at 11:30 AM at the Pro Loco headquarters in Piazza Don Vittorio Morero, followed by the traditional country lunch at 12:30 PM.

The 2026 edition of the Tractor Rally and Country Lunch of the Friends of San Michele was held on Sunday, May 3, 2026, in Bricherasio, Turin, setting a new record with 130 tractors in the parade.

Drivers ranged from 19 to 92 years old, reflecting the intergenerational spirit of the event. Among the award winners: the oldest tractor, a 1936 Landini Velite, and the most recent, a Same Dorado 75 registered just days before the rally; awards also went to the most powerful vehicle, a 305-horsepower Fendt, and the largest family group, with six drivers.

The parade arrived at 11:30 AM at the Pro Loco headquarters in Piazza Don Vittorio Morero, where the country lunch took place from 12:30 PM. Prices: 25 euros for adults, 13 euros for children aged 5 to 10, free for children up to 4 years old.
